Pinball: charge-scaled plunger power, fizzle recovery, charge bar
The plunger held no useful power range — any press launched at nearly full strength and a missed pointerup could leave it stuck. - Launch speed now scales with hold time end to end: `-(760 + 320*c)` with no minimum floor, so a tap lobs the ball in and a full ~900ms hold rips it across the top. - The gate kick that turns a straight-up launch into the playfield now fires lower in the lane (y < 300) and scales too, `-(170 + 220*c)`, so even a soft launch clears the divider instead of rattling back down. - A launch that never reaches the gate now clears `b.launching` on the way down, and the lane re-arms for any slow ball sitting in it, so a ball that dribbles back into the tube can be re-launched. - Launch button fills with an accent bar as it charges (`--charge`), driven by a new `onCharge` callback; `peek()` reports `charge`.
